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ly West Hollywood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in West Hollywood?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in West Hollywood is at Lex by Category listed at $999.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ly West Hollywood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in West Hollywood is $3,285.

What is the largest Pet Friendly West Hollywood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in West Hollywood is a 5,704 square feet unit starting from $3,500 at 822 S Shenandoah St.

What is the average size for West Hollywood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in West Hollywood is currently at 848 sq ft.
